I'm looking for a set of wheels, any advice?

Well, I've had my eyes on a set of TSW Snettertons in silver for a while now. I think they'd look pretty sweet on the black beast!

http://www.tswalloywheels.com/alloy_...snetterton.php

I'll be getting 17x8, and I can just never figure out what to do with the offset. I'll be running a 245/40-17 tire (probably the BFG G-force sport)

I can never remember what our stock offset is, and where I need to go from there when I get a wider rim.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

Re: I'm looking for a set of wheels, any advice?

Nevin,
If it helps, the 16x8 RX-7 rims have a 50mm offset and I've run them with 245/45 Hoosiers with no interference issues. If memory serves me right, our stock 16" rims have a 55 mm offset and are 7.5-7.75 wide.

Re: I'm looking for a set of wheels, any advice?

Quote:
Originally Posted by Nevin View Post
Our stock rims are 7" and yeah, I had a set of FD's on mine as well with no issues and a 245/45-16 tire.

I'm sure curious what I should do though since they have the 1" lip on the front... Whether or not I should take that into account. lol Still learning!
Nevin,
The lip really doesn't play. You had it right in the first place when you zeroed in on the offset.
Bottom line is that if you stay around 50mm of offset with an 8" wide rim you should be fine.
